- The distance between Atlanta, Georgia, Usa and New York/ Jfk, Ny, Usa is approximately 1,221 km or 759 mi.
- To reach Atlanta, Georgia in this distance one would set out from New York/ Jfk, Ny bearing 233.8°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Atlanta, Georgia bearing 227.3° or SW .
- Both have a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Both are in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
- The average annual temperature is 4.3 °C (7.7°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.6 °C (6.5°F) less in Atlanta, Georgia. The continentality subtype is subcontinental for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 233.3 mm (9.2 in) more which is equivalent to 233.3 l/m² (5.73 US gal/ft²) or 2,333,000 l/ha (249,413 US gal/ac) more. About 1 2/9 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 6.9° higher in Atlanta, Georgia than in New York/ Jfk, Ny.
